Abstract:
Multiple traumas can lead to acute gastrointestinal mucosal erosion or ulcers, typically presenting as upper gastrointestinal bleeding, while perforation occurs rarely. Rebleeding poses a serious threat to life. Standard treatments include endoscopic electrocoagulation, tissue adhesives, and titanium clips. We report a case of a 39-year-old woman with post-traumatic stress ulcer bleeding successfully managed using a combination of over-the-scope clip (OTSC) placement and interventional embolization. This case demonstrates the effectiveness of OTSC combined with embolization in controlling post-traumatic ulcer bleeding and preventing recurrence.
